course of time, one mill
was added after the other,
in proportion - to the
growing need of the
copper mine for timber,
it was not before the last
century, however, that
Bergslaget began to
export wood goods, i. e.,
after the passing of the
Act already mentioned
which gave the country
industrial and commercial
liberty, his including also
forestry and timber
manufacturing. But it soon

proved to be a difficult matter to carry on this industry so far up in the country and also
at different centres, and gradually there arose the plan of transferring the whole of the
saw mills business down to the coast. This was carried out in 1885, all timber export
being concentrated at Skutskär, hear the mouth of the River Dalälven, where it
empties into the Baltic, south
of the town of Gefle.
Since the date mentioned,
this saw mill has gradu
ally increased in size and
scope and, at present, is
one of the most important
in Sweden. It possesses
its own shipping harbour;
everything is run by
electric power, and the greatest
use is made of the most
up-to-date technical
improvements. Every year
